Use case: quickly create custom chatbots to help users
Functionality:
- Conversational AI
- Monitoring
- Telemetry
- User analytics, satisfaction
- Publish copilot to different SaaS
- Like Teams
- Chat on knowledge from files, websites, shares
- Create specific topic
- Predefined responses
- Custom responses
- Actions and Plugins - use Power Platform, OpenAI connectors to call
backend and APIs
- Help users change data, query data
- Can use Power Automate flow to change data for user

Topic actions:
- Send messages
- Ask questions
- Ask an adaptive card (HTML output)
- Conditions
- Variables
- Manage topic like start new or end
- Call an action like Power Automate flow
- Other advanced features like generative answers, custom events,
connector actions
- Custom search - like search a website, create generative answers

Settings
- Add other websites, documents to feed
- Content moderation
- Generative AI
- Can use public websites and internal SharePoint sites
- Customer Engagement - like live agent integration
- Security - sharing, authenticate user
- No authentication allow all web channels publishing
- Skill - for example Azure bot framework
- Language - like English, French
Where is data stored?
- Azure OpenAI does not use your data to train the model and data lives in your tenant
